PERTH (Scrap Register): The September monthly average prices for Australian exports of Premium Hard Coking Coal (PHCC) and Hard Coking Coal (HCC) fell by 1.22% and 2.29% month-on-month to $112.28 a ton and $93.96 a ton FOB East Coast Australian port respectively.
The daily Premium Hard Coking Coal (PHCC) spot price index for Australian exports fell $0.90 a ton from $112.80 a ton FOB East Coast Australian port at the beginning of the month to $111.90 a ton by the middle of the month, down –0.80%.
Prices then picked up for a week before settling at $112.80 a ton at the end of the month.
TSI’s PHCC index monthly average for September fell –1.22% on a month-on-month comparison to $112.28a ton FOB East Coast Australian port.
On the other hand, TSI’s JM25 PHCC index monthly average for Chinese imports rose by 3.36% m-o-m to $123.15 a ton CFR Jingtang port.
